A track released in 2010 by the Australian drum and bass band Pendulum.
It became a hit in the UK and other places.
The track is featured in music video games such as Guitar Hero Live.

A powerhouse collaboration has arrived between drum and bass heavyweights Pendulum and the UK’s cutting-edge electro-punk duo WARGASM! Pendulum’s Rob Swire was already a fan of WARGASM, and their shared musical roots sparked a natural chemistry that led to this collab.
The track features Pendulum’s signature heavyweight basslines colliding fiercely with WARGASM’s aggressive shouts—an ear-shaking sound that leaves a strong impression.
Brimming with destructive energy that likens society’s contradictions and primal human impulses to “cannibalism,” it’s guaranteed to send your adrenaline into overdrive.
Included on the album Inertia, set for release in August 2025, this song is perfect for blasting away everyday stress.
